A one-off embroidery drawing of Gloria Steinem by Michaela Wetherell, Director of Pink Collar Gallery. This piece is part of an ongoing series celebrating feminist and cultural icons who have shaped and inspired the artist’s practice.
Michaela Wetherell is an amateur maker who, after more than a decade working in the arts as a curator, producer, and director of Pink Collar Gallery, has recently begun developing her own creative practice. Long advocating that creativity is for everyone, this work comes from finally taking that belief seriously herself.
This series translates admiration into stitched form — beginning with drawing and evolving into embroidery. Rather than aiming for precise likeness, the work focuses on energy, gesture, and presence, building layered, intuitive compositions through thread.
This body of work has previously included figures such as Annie Lennox, Poly Styrene, and Dolly Parton, and has been shown as part of tion collective exhibition at Pop Recs.
